Understanding UVB: Why Your Reptile Needs It?
UVB lighting is not optional for most reptile species. Without adequate UVB exposure, reptiles cannot synthesize vitamin D3, which is essential for calcium metabolism. This deficiency leads to metabolic bone disease (MBD), a painful and often fatal condition causing soft bones, fractures, muscle tremors, and organ failure.
The UVB spectrum triggers vitamin D3 synthesis in reptile skin, similar to how humans produce vitamin D from sunlight. However, UVB output from bulbs degrades over time, making regular replacement essential even if the bulb still produces visible light.
T5 vs T8 vs Compact vs LED: Which Bulb Type Is Right?
T5 HO (High Output) linear fixtures are the gold standard for reptile UVB. These bulbs provide consistent UVB distribution across the entire enclosure length and maintain output longer than alternatives. Arcadia and Zoo Med T5 fixtures are consistently recommended by experienced keepers.
T8 fixtures are older technology with lower UVB output. While still functional, they require closer placement to achieve adequate UVB levels and may not suit high-requirement species.
Compact fluorescent bulbs offer convenience and lower cost but provide limited coverage. The spiral design creates concentrated UVB zones rather than even distribution. These work best in smaller enclosures or as supplemental lighting.
LED UVB technology is newer and still evolving. Current options like the REPTI ZOO LED UVB offer energy efficiency and dimmable features but may not match fluorescent output for high-requirement species.
UVB Percentages and Species Matching
UVB bulbs come in different output percentages, and matching these to your species is critical. Desert species like bearded dragons, uromastyx, and desert tortoises require 10-14% UVB bulbs. These animals evolved under intense direct sunlight.
Tropical species like chameleons, iguanas, and day geckos need 5-7% UVB bulbs. These animals receive filtered sunlight through rainforest canopy and require moderate UVB levels.
Shade dweller species like leopard geckos, crested geckos, and many snakes benefit from lower 2-5% UVB or Arcadia ShadeDweller products. These crepuscular and nocturnal species need gentle UVB to support health without overwhelming them.
Distance and Placement Guidelines
UVB intensity decreases dramatically with distance. A T5 HO bulb at 12 inches delivers significantly more UVB than the same bulb at 18 inches. Always follow manufacturer guidelines for your specific fixture.
For T5 HO 10-12% bulbs, typical basking distances range from 12-18 inches above the animal. Screen covers block 30-50% of UVB, so fixtures mounted above mesh require closer placement or higher output bulbs.
Position UVB fixtures to cover the basking zone and warm end of the enclosure. The cool end does not require UVB, as reptiles need temperature gradients for thermoregulation.
Replacement Schedule and Maintenance
All UVB bulbs degrade over time, even when still producing visible light. T5 HO bulbs typically need replacement every 12 months. T8 and compact bulbs require replacement every 6-9 months.
Mark your calendar or set phone reminders for bulb replacement dates. Using a Solarmeter to measure actual UVB output is the only way to know exactly when replacement is needed, but these devices cost $200+.
Clean fixture reflectors monthly to maintain maximum UVB efficiency. Dust accumulation on reflectors can significantly reduce UVB output reaching your reptile.

How far should UVB light be from my reptile?
T5 HO UVB bulbs should typically be positioned 12-18 inches from your reptile’s basking spot. The exact distance depends on UVB percentage, screen cover presence, and species requirements. Bulbs mounted above screen mesh need closer placement since mesh blocks 30-50% of UVB. Always consult the manufacturer’s distance guidelines for your specific fixture and bulb combination.
How long do UVB bulbs last?
T5 HO UVB bulbs last approximately 12 months before requiring replacement. T8 and compact fluorescent UVB bulbs need replacement every 6-9 months. Even if the bulb still produces visible light, UVB output degrades over time and becomes insufficient for reptile health. Mark your calendar with replacement dates to ensure your reptile receives adequate UVB exposure year-round.
Do snakes need UVB lighting?
Many snakes benefit from UVB lighting, though requirements vary by species. Diurnal and crepuscular snakes like corn snakes, kingsnakes, and ball pythons show improved health and coloration with appropriate UVB exposure. Nocturnal species have lower UVB needs but may still benefit from low-level UVB. Arcadia ShadeDweller products work well for snakes requiring gentle UVB exposure.
What is the difference between T5 and T8 UVB bulbs?
T5 bulbs are thinner (5/8 inch diameter) and produce higher UVB output than T8 bulbs (1 inch diameter). T5 HO (High Output) fixtures are the current standard for reptile UVB because they maintain consistent output at greater distances and last longer than T8 alternatives. T8 fixtures are older technology that requires closer placement to reptiles and may not provide adequate UVB for desert species.
